Mass Effect 3 Released Today

Bad news, folks. The Reapers have decided that Vancouver and Seattle are simply too pretty to exist and have sent mighty space fleets over impossible distances turn it all into a parking lot. Fortunately, Commander Shepard is just the man or woman to stop them. Mass Effect 3 features Kinect capabilities and an interesting look at the Pacific Northwest of the Future. Pick it up at your local game store today.


Source: Youtube